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
75797678647 12641823 3943090
64349040714 89
64349040714 89
52512701702 38606203 08054
All about undefined
Interested in learning more?
64349040714 89
52512701702 38606203 08054
See more
4870 8255239599 58561
005 651 7035385 55 93048280053
See more
001968216 98471
068804 2826 4863976273
See more